Rating: 5 out of 5 stars - A great Season Two and a fine product: excellent DVDs.
First a quick note: I can find no fault with the visual or audio quality of these DVDs.

Also, and more importantly, I take great exception to the derogatory comments about Season Three. Buy and watch Season Three and decide for yourself. My take is that Callum Keith Rennie and Paul Gross make a great match as actors playing these characters (if you wish, read my review of Season Three). Most folk know by now that Ray #1 was replaced because at first they didn't expect to be able to do a third season, so he signed onto another contract. By a stroke of luck and genius, the directors were able to get Rennie to play Ray #2. And then bring back Ray #1 in the last episode of Season Three.

In any case, Season Two is even better than Season One. This was / is an extraordinary series, an example of the best that television has to offer - and a reminder of the greatness of Canadian writers, producers, directors, and actors. And husky dogs who can play the part of a wolf.

Rating: 4 out of 5 stars - Not as good as season 1, but still worthwhile
Season 2 of Due South isn't quite up to season one's standards--creator (and subsequent Oscar winner for Crash) Paul Haggis had less to do with the show, and star Paul Gross began taking over as writer and executive producer. The show is still excellent, but the humor became broader (Leslie Nielsen's character, played straight for drama in season 1, now has persistent flatulence) and the situations less realistic. For the price it is still a great deal for fans of the show, but season 2's drop in quality presaged the further drop when the show later went into syndication. Definitely worth getting for any fan of the show; newcomers might want to check out seaon 1 before deciding to buy season 2.
